Transaction 3e4e702265216ec58776459d74f0677053ddb40d55ab77313a2027c1a8b6f6f3
1 Input
1 Output
-
3e4e702265216ec58776459d74f0677053ddb40d55ab77313a2027c1a8b6f6f3:0
- value
- 465015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6dc95fbea826f8b9117c1e311a832eb6ea5cadcd OP_EQUAL
- address
- 3BhWpAUufaLtRGyVZybuzPF6VJ8YFNsCry